How to Become a Cooks, Restaurant in Virginia

Cooks, Restaurants in Virginia earn a median salary of $36,580/year, which is 1% below the national average. Virginia has a state income tax of ~4.3%. After taxes and rent, a cooks, restaurant takes home approximately $1,075/month. Most positions require No formal educational credential.

Cooks, Restaurant salary by metro area in Virginia

Metro areaMedianHourlyEmployment
Charlottesville$37K$17.66/hr1,370
Richmond$36K$17.49/hr6,210
Harrisonburg$36K$17.39/hr790
Virginia Beach-Chesapeake-Norfolk$36K$17.08/hr8,510
Blacksburg-Christiansburg-Radford$35K$16.88/hr740
Winchester$35K$16.82/hr640
Lynchburg$35K$16.73/hr1,050
Staunton-Stuarts Draft$35K$16.6/hr500
Roanoke$34K$16.19/hr1,630

Frequently asked questions

How much does a cooks, restaurant make in Virginia?

The median cooks, restaurant salary in Virginia is $36,580 per year ($17.59/hr). This is 1% below the national median of $36,830. Salaries range from $28,380 to $46,080.

Can a cooks, restaurant afford to live in Virginia?

At the median salary of $36,580, a cooks, restaurant in Virginia would take home approximately $2,487/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 56.8%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.

What are the best cities for cooks, restaurants in Virginia?

The highest paying metro areas for cooks, restaurants in Virginia are Charlottesville ($36,730), Richmond ($36,380), Harrisonburg ($36,170). However, cost of living varies significantly between metros — a higher salary may not mean more purchasing power.
